Frequently Asked Questions about Madison Park

How much are Studio apartments in Madison Park?

There are currently 470 Studio Apartments in Madison Park with rent ranges from $795 to $6,468 with an average price of $1,579.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Madison Park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Madison Park ranges from $815 to $7,625 with an average monthly rent of $2,345.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Madison Park c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Madison Park range from $1,099 to $6,140.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,833.

How expensive are Madison Park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 94 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Madison Park on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,099 to $8,231 - averaging $2,229 for the location.
